Numerical Simulation of Fluctuating Wind Load and Response Analysis on Tower Crane
It is well known that wind velocity varies based on specific t-urbulence intensity and the average wind velocity increases with the height. A time domain numerical simulation method was proposed to simulate fluctuating wind load by given win-d spectrum in frequency domain as well as the height of node-s. As an example, the dynamical wind load on a tower crane and the dynamic response of the crane was calculated.
